Output cc5e5c3fb1438cdbe04c300e47fd9cd267e86a8a3285713893805fdd8aec9553:2

value
24991288
script pubkey
OP_0 OP_PUSHBYTES_20 fe84f41776fcb57d93547105bf16bf626dab1922
address
bc1ql6z0g9mklj6hmy65wyzm794lvfk6kxfzgmeaua
transaction
cc5e5c3fb1438cdbe04c300e47fd9cd267e86a8a3285713893805fdd8aec9553
confirmations
155051
spent
true